Colonic Irrigation Clinical Trial
Official title:
Feasibility and Effectiveness of Colonic Irrigation as a Non-oral, Same-day Bowel Preparation Option in Patients Undergoing Screening or Surveillance Colonoscopy

This study will allow investigators to determine whether colonic irrigation may allow for a non-oral, same-day alternative to traditional oral bowel prep regimens. This in turn could lead to more persons able to undergo screening colonoscopy for colorectal cancer and thus increased cancer prevention and early detection.

| Eligibility |
Inclusion Criteria: - Outpatients age 50-84 years old, who require a screening or surveillance colonoscopy - Ability to give consent Exclusion Criteria: - Pregnancy - History of ulcerative colitis or Crohn's disease - History of surgical ostomy - History of colorectal surgery |

| Type | Measure | Description | Time frame | Safety issue |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Primary | Overall quality of bowel cleansing for each of the three segments of the colon (ascending, transverse, and descending) as measured by the Boston Bowel Preparation Score (BBPS) | Boston Bowel Preparation Score (BBPS), a validated numerical scale for bowel cleanse (0-3 for each colon segment; 0-9 total score) | 15 Minutes | |
| Primary | Patient satisfaction, as measured by a questionnaire administered by a study investigator via follow-up phone call after completion of the colonic irrigation and subsequent colonoscopy. | 15 Minutes |
